WebThere's a couple of ways to figure out how yours is wired as well as options: Plug a regular monitor into the HDMI port and look inside Nvidia Control Panel. On an Optimus system, you will normally only see the "3D Settings" area. If your HDMI port is connected to the NV GPU, then the entire "Display" and "Video" sections will appear.
